一、部署概述
OpenClaw(原Clawdbot/Moltbot)作为2026年最热门的开源AI自动化代理工具,支持本地化部署以实现数据私密、响应快速、离线运行等优势。
二、系统环境要求
2.1 操作系统
- Windows:Windows 11(64位)或Windows 10(2004+版本)
- macOS:macOS 10.15+(推荐Sonoma及以上,M系列/Intel芯片均支持)
- Linux:Ubuntu 20.04+/CentOS 8+/Debian 11+
2.2 浏览器要求
- Chrome 120+ 或 Edge 125+(Web UI兼容性最佳)
- 需启用JavaScript和Cookie支持
三、硬件配置标准
3.1 基础配置(个人使用)
|-----|----------|---------------------|
| 组件 | 最低要求 | 推荐配置 |
| CPU | 双核处理器 | 四核八线程(i5/Ryzen 5级别) |
| 内存 | 4GB | 8GB及以上 |
| 存储 | 20GB可用空间 | 40GB+ SSD |
| 网络 | 稳定外网连接 | 带宽≥10Mbps |
3.2 生产环境配置(多用户/高并发)
|-----|----------------------|
| 组件 | 推荐配置 |
| CPU | 8核16线程(i7/Ryzen 7级别) |
| 内存 | 16GB及以上 |
| 存储 | 100GB+ SSD |
| GPU | 可选(本地模型推理需6GB+显存) |
3.3 云服务器配置
- 轻量应用服务器:CPU 2核/内存2GB起步
- 存储:40GB+ SSD
- 网络:公网可访问,开放18789端口
- 地域:建议选择离用户最近的节点降低延迟
四、核心依赖安装
4.1 必装工具
- Node.js:v24.13.0+(官网下载或使用nvm管理)
- pnpm :包管理器(执行
npm install -g pnpm) - Git:源码克隆(可选,一键安装可省略)
4.2 国内加速配置
# 配置pnpm镜像
pnpm config set registry https://registry.npmmirror.com
# 配置npm镜像
npm config set registry https://registry.npmmirror.com
五、部署流程
5.1 获取源码
git clone https://github.com/openclaw/openclaw.git
cd openclaw
5.2 安装依赖
pnpm install
5.3 配置文件
创建.env文件,填入API密钥:
API_KEY=your_api_key
MODEL_PROVIDER=deepseek/aliyun/zhipu
PORT=18789
5.4 启动服务
pnpm run start
# 访问 http://127.0.0.1:18789
六、API密钥准备
- 推荐服务商:阿里云百炼(新用户7000万+免费Token)、智谱GLM-4、DeepSeek
- 获取方式:注册对应平台,创建API Key
- 安全建议:密钥存入环境变量,勿硬编码
七、常见问题排查
|---------|--------------|
| 问题 | 解决方案 |
| 依赖安装失败 | 配置国内镜像源 |
| 端口被占用 | 修改.env中PORT值 |
| API调用失败 | 检查网络及密钥有效性 |
| 内存不足 | 关闭其他应用或升级配置 |
八、性能优化建议
- 启用SSD存储:显著提升模型加载速度
- 配置Swap空间:内存紧张时防止崩溃
- 定期清理缓存:释放存储空间
- 使用Docker部署:隔离环境,便于管理
九、安全加固
- 防火墙仅开放必要端口(18789)
- 启用HTTPS加密传输
- 定期更新OpenClaw版本
- 限制API调用频率防滥用